I had this potato side dish at a restaurant and was wondering if you could tell me how to make it. It had julienne potato in small slices, with slices of apples and pea as garnish with a white milky sauce covering the potatoes. Does anyone recognize what I am trying to describe?

The julienned potato dish is a Koreanized form of American potato salad. Most restaurants have their version of it and serve it as part of the banchan (gratis side dishes) that come with most meals. The milky sauce was probably watered-down mayo or mayo with added vinegar.
